#1b4006 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b4006 is composed of 10.6% red, 25.1%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 98.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 13.7%. #1b4006 color hex could be obtained by blending #36800c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#1b4006 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b4006 has RGB values of R:27, G:64,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 1785862.

Shades and Tints of #1b4006
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a01 is the darkest color, while #fafef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b4006
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222521 is the less saturated color, while #1a4501 is the most saturated one.
